If it helps, and from memory so correct me if i'm wrong, on our LHR-JFK flights we had:

Outbound:
Chicken Tikka
Bangers and Mash
Squash Ravioli

Return:
BBQ Chicken fillets and Mash
Beef Bourguignon
Vegetarian Lasagne

All meals come with a starter salad, cheese and biscuits, warm bread and a Gu chocolate pudding.
